Información del producto

Eplerenone is a selective aldosterone receptor antagonist known for its role in managing hypertension and heart failure. This compound is particularly valued in the pharmaceutical industry for its ability to reduce blood pressure and improve cardiovascular outcomes by blocking the effects of aldosterone, a hormone that can lead to fluid retention and increased blood pressure. Eplerenone is often utilized in clinical settings for patients with heart failure post-myocardial infarction, providing a therapeutic advantage by enhancing patient quality of life and reducing the risk of cardiovascular events.

In addition to its primary applications in cardiology, Eplerenone has shown promise in various research settings, including studies focused on its anti-inflammatory properties and potential benefits in treating conditions like chronic kidney disease. Its unique structure allows for a favorable side effect profile compared to other diuretics, making it a preferred choice among healthcare professionals. With ongoing research, Eplerenone continues to demonstrate its versatility and importance in modern medicine, offering significant benefits for both patients and healthcare providers.

Aplicaciones

Eplerenone is widely utilized in research focused on:

  • Cardiovascular Health: This compound is primarily used in the treatment of heart failure and hypertension. By blocking aldosterone receptors, it helps to lower blood pressure and reduce the risk of heart-related complications.
  • Diabetes Management: Research indicates that eplerenone may have beneficial effects on metabolic parameters in diabetic patients, potentially improving insulin sensitivity and reducing cardiovascular risks associated with diabetes.
  • Kidney Disease Treatment: Eplerenone is being studied for its protective effects on kidney function in patients with chronic kidney disease, offering a potential therapeutic avenue to slow disease progression.
  • Research in Oncology: Emerging studies suggest that eplerenone may have anti-cancer properties, particularly in certain types of tumors, making it a candidate for further investigation in cancer therapies.
  • Neuroprotection: There is ongoing research into the neuroprotective effects of eplerenone, which may help in conditions like Alzheimer's disease, providing a new perspective on treatment strategies for neurodegenerative disorders.
